Power Window Motor: Testing and Inspection
4 Door (Driver's Door): INSPECT POWER WINDOW MOTOR OPERATIONa. Connect the positive (+) lead from the battery to terminal 1 and the negative (-) lead to terminal 4, check that the motor turns clockwise.
b. Reverse the polarity, check that the motor turns counterclockwise.
If operation is not as specified, replace the motor.
4 Door (Front Passenger's Door): INSPECT POWER WINDOW MOTOR OPERATION
a. Connect the positive (+) lead from the battery to terminal 1 and the negative (-) lead to terminal 2, check that the motor turns clockwise.
b. Reverse the polarity, check that the motor turns counterclockwise.
If operation is not as specified, replace the motor.
4 Door (Rear LH): INSPECT POWER WINDOW MOTOR OPERATION
a. Connect the positive (+) lead from the battery to terminal 1 and the negative (-) lead to terminal 2, check that the motor turns clockwise.
b. Reverse the polarity, check that the motor turns counterclockwise.
If operation is not as specified, replace the motor.
4 Door (Rear RH): INSPECT POWER WINDOW MOTOR OPERATION
a. Connect the positive (+) lead from the battery to terminal 1 and the negative (-) lead to terminal 2, check that the motor turns clockwise.
b. Reverse the polarity, check that the motor turns counterclockwise.
If operation is not as specified, replace the motor.
4 Door (Driver's Door): INSPECT POWER WINDOW MOTOR PTC OPERATION
a. Disconnect the connector from the master switch.
b. Connect the positive (+) lead from the battery to terminal 1 and the negative (-) lead to terminal 2 on the wire harness side connector and raise the window to full closed position.
c. Continue to apply voltage, check that there is a PTC operation noise within approximately 4 to 90 seconds.
d. Reverse the polarity, check that the window begins to descend within approximately 60 seconds
If operation is not as specified, replace the motor.
Front Passenger's Door: INSPECT POWER WINDOW MOTOR PTC OPERATION
a. Disconnect the connector from the power window switch.
b. Connect the positive (+) lead from the battery to terminal 3 and the negative (-) lead to terminal on the wire harness side connector, and raise the window to full closed position.
c. Continue to apply voltage, check that there is a PTC operation noise within approximately 4 to 90 seconds.
d. Reverse the polarity, check that the window begins to descend within approximately 60 seconds.
If operation is not as specified, replace the motor.
